excel如何设置下拉列表

在日常工作中,使用Excel会遇到很多需要输入数据的场合。为了提高数据输入的效率,减少错误,可以通过设置下拉列表来简化这一过程。那么,Excel如何设置下拉列表呢?本文将为您详细介绍这方面的操作步骤与技巧。

1. 创建简单的下拉列表

创建下拉列表其实相对简单,首先需要准备好要放在下拉列表中的选项。这些选项可以是一列或一行的数据。

1.1 准备数据

在设置下拉列表之前,您需要先在工作表中输入要包含在下拉列表中的数据。例如,在一个空白的工作表中,您可以在A列中输入多个选项,如“A”、“B”、“C”等。

excel如何设置下拉列表

1.2 选择目标单元格

接下来,您需要选择要应用下拉列表的单元格。可以选择一个单元格,也可以选择多行或多列的单元格。选中后,这些单元格将成为下拉列表的目标对象。

1.3 打开数据验证

在菜单栏中找到“数据”选项卡,点击后选择“数据验证”。在弹出的对话框中,您需要选择“设置”标签,在“允许”下拉框中选择“列表”。

1.4 输入来源

在“源”一栏中,您可以手动输入选项,例如“A,B,C”,也可以点击右侧的小图标以选择之前准备好的数据范围。这时候要注意使用“绝对引用”来确保下拉列表不会因为复制单元格而变动。

2. 使用命名范围创建下拉列表

有时我们需要在多个工作表中使用同一名单,可以通过命名范围来实现。在这种情况下,创建下拉列表会更加方便。

2.1 定义命名范围

首先,您需要选中包含下拉选项的单元格范围,然后点击“公式”选项卡,选择“定义名称”。在弹出的对话框中,为选定的范围输入一个名称,这个名称将用于引用您的数据来源。

2.2 使用命名范围设置数据验证

回到数据验证对话框,在“源”一栏输入之前定义的名称,前面加上等号,如“=选项名称”。这样,您就为目标单元格设置了一个下拉列表,里面包含您定义的命名范围。

3. 下拉列表的动态更新

通常情况下,设置好的下拉列表需要不时更新选项。为了确保下拉列表能够根据数据的变化而自动更新,我们可以使用动态命名范围。

3.1 创建动态命名范围

在“公式”选项卡中,选择“名称管理器”,然后创建一个新名称。在“引用位置”中使用一个动态公式,比如“=OFFSET(Sheet1!$A$1, 0, 0, COUNTA(Sheet1!$A:$A), 1)”。这将根据A列中非空单元格的数量创建动态范围。

3.2 应用动态范围到下拉列表

和之前一样,在数据验证中引用新的动态范围名称。这时,您可以随时添加新的选项到A列中,随之下拉列表也将自动更新。

4. 设置多重下拉列表

有时,我们的下拉列表可能需要包含更多的依赖关系,例如,选择一个选项后,出现的下拉列表会有所不同。这时我们可以设置多重下拉列表。

4.1 创建主下拉列表

首先,需要创建一个主下拉列表。按照之前的步骤,准备好主列表的选项,例如“A组”、“B组”。然后,选中目标单元格,设置数据验证。

4.2 设置次级下拉列表的数据源

确定主下拉列表的选项后,您需要为每个选项设置不同的次级下拉列表。例如,如果主选项是“A组”,次级下拉列表可以设置为“A1”、“A2”,而“B组”可以设置为“B1”、“B2”等等。

4.3 使用INDIRECT函数

在次级下拉列表的数据验证中,使用“INDIRECT”函数,通过引用主下拉列表的值来确定次级列表的选项。例如,如果主下拉列表的单元格是A1,次级下拉列表的来源可以设置为“=INDIRECT(A1)”。这样,选择“A组”时,次级下拉列表就会显示与“A组”相关的选项。

5. 注意事项与小技巧

在设置下拉列表时,有一些细节需要特别注意,这会影响到下拉列表的使用效果。

5.1 选项不重复

确保下拉列表中的选项没有重复,这样可以提高数据输入的规范性。使用“数据”选项卡下的“删除重复项”功能,可以快速去除重复订制的数据。

5.2 保护工作表

如果下拉列表设置完成后,可以保护工作表以防止数据被随意修改。您可以在“审阅”选项卡中找到“保护工作表”的功能,这样只有经过验证的用户才能编辑。

5.3 提供提醒信息

在数据验证的设置中,可以给用户提供输入帮助的信息。比如,在“输入信息”标签下,可以填写提示说明,有助于提高数据输入的正确率。

通过以上几个步骤和技巧,相信您对Excel如何设置下拉列表已经有了全面的了解。适当使用下拉列表,不仅可以提高数据输入的效率,还能减少人为错误,提升工作表的整体使用体验。

相关内容

  • 苹果11像素发黄的处理操作讲解
  • 苹果11是一款性能出色的手机,然而,有用户在使用过程中发现其拍摄的照片出现了像素发黄的问题。这个现象不仅影响了用户的拍照体验,也可能让人对设备的品质产生怀疑。为...
  • 2024-12-15 12:27:30

    1

  • 如何在Excel中快速插入多个空行
  • 在使用Excel进行数据处理时,插入空行是一项常见的需求。无论是为了视觉效果,还是为了后续的数据输入,快速插入多个空行能够显著提高工作效率。本文将详细介绍在Ex...
  • 2024-11-25 13:01:46

    1

  • 怎样打印Excel表格的网格线
  • 在使用Excel进行数据处理时,打印文档的格式和美观度都是非常重要的方面。尤其是当我们需要打印表格时,如何有效地呈现网格线就显得十分关键。网格线能够帮助读者更好...
  • 2024-12-05 12:19:34

    1

  • excel怎样添加背景图片
  • 在日常工作和学习中,Excel作为一款强大的电子表格软件,被广泛应用于数据分析和信息整理中。而对于一些需要展示效果的场合,添加背景图片可以让Excel表格变得更...
  • 2024-11-05 12:50:13

    1

  • CorelDraw怎样给图形上色
  • CorelDraw是一款强大的图形设计软件,应用广泛于矢量图形设计和排版。为图形上色是使用CorelDraw进行设计时常见而重要的技能。本文将详细介绍在Core...
  • 2024-12-26 11:20:44

    1

  • excel如何提取小括号里的数据
  • 在日常工作中,我们经常会遇到需要从文本中提取特定数据的情况,尤其是在Excel中处理数据时。本文将详细介绍如何在Excel中提取小括号里的数据。这一过程对数据分...
  • 2025-01-08 15:20:49

    1